Why We Built It
The Off-the-Shelf Tools Couldn't Hold a Face
We wanted a book about our own family. Most personalized-book engines just swap a name into a template, and the characters drift from page to page. Faces change, ages slide, the family dog turns into a different dog by chapter three.
Nothing on the shelf could keep a small cast looking like themselves across thirty pages. So we built Quill ourselves, in evenings and the in-between hours, with that one job at the heart of it: paint the people you love as themselves, every page, every story.
